Dunbar and Foley Earn District All-Academic Honors
Men's soccer standouts Stephan Dunbar and Ryan Foley have been honored as a Capital One Academic All-District honoree for 2012. The teams were selected through voting conducted by the College Sports Information Directors of America (CoSIDA).
Dunbar, a junior, of the No. 7 Stevens Institute of Technology men's soccer team was named to the District 3 team. Dunbar has led Stevens to a 16-2 record this season and the team will play in the Empire 8 Championship Match on Sunday.
Dunbar boasts a 3.53 grade point average while majoring in civil engineering. Dunbar has started all 17 games he played this season, and is second on the squad in both goals with nine and points with 20.
Foley, a junior midfielder from Waterford, Ireland, was a District 4 selection, which encompasses all of New York state.
Foley completed the 2012 season as Nazareth's third leading scorer with four goals and six assists for 16 points. In three seasons, Foley has 52 points on 17 goals and 18 assists. In the classroom, Foley has a 3.70 grade-point average as a Physical Therapy major.
As first-team selections, both players will be moved to the national ballot for consideration as Academic All-Americans.
